    Messages Sent Via Computer Network (email)

    These days, an email account is a must-have resource. Not necessarily as a way of conveying information, but as a globally potent market weapon.

    Using email, users may communicate over the web and receive messages from others. Also, they may be in whatever form you like: text, picture, movie, song, or web address. It’s really simple to use an email, and it works in much the same way as regular mail. In both cases, communication is possible via an email account that you establish.

    Mailboxes are the places on servers where emails are stored until they are accessed by the intended recipient.

    FTP

    The term “FTP file transfer” refers to the standard technique of transferring data from one computer to another via a network. In the earliest stages of network development, FTP arose (1971). In the early 1980s, before the widespread use of TCP/IP-based contemporary Internet Protocol (IP) networks, there were no such things.

    When it comes to transferring data over the web, FTP is by far the most common method used. Almost 22 million IPv4 addresses, or less than 0.04%, were used by FTP servers as of 2016. As a result, everything from prepackaged software to printers include FTP servers.

    E-Commerce

    Simply said, e-commerce refers to any transaction that takes place online or through a mobile app. Means any kind of business conducted on the Internet, including purchases and payments. Its popularity has skyrocketed over the past several decades, and it has begun to compete with brick-and-mortar retailers.

    Internet-Based Banking

    Online banking, often known as electronic banking, is a modern kind of banking that updates the classic model by moving financial transactions online. In theory, this would allow for a wide range of banking services to be provided outside a traditional branch setting.

    The Rise of Electronic Payments

    Financial transactions in a moneyless society do not involve the exchange of physical currency. Such as bills or coins but rather the exchange of digital information (typically an electronic recognition of money) between both the parties involved in the exchange.

    Collaboration

    People are able to stay in touch and discuss matters of business and personal interest around the clock with the help of online chat tools. Like messenger, Skype, and other video conferencing applications. However, this prevents individuals from having to engage in worthless travel, freeing up their time for more useful pursuits. In addition, the Internet has made it easier for many to forego their regular commutes in favor of working remotely.

    Social Networks 

    Online social networks are communities of individuals and groups bound together by a shared interest in or commitment to a certain cause. Through them, however, connections between people or businesses may be established rapidly, with little in the way of barriers based on position or location.
